Eleven Madison Park
"With the arrival of a new chef, Daniel Humm, in early 2006, the food at Danny Meyer's Eleven Madison Park at last began to live up fully to its regal setting. The food's preciousness may not be to every diner's liking, but there's no way Mr. Humm's best dishes - his suckling pig confit, his roasted duck glazed with lavender and honey - won't impress and elate anyone who appreciates indulgent, opulent cooking."
-- Frank Bruni The New York Times
If you place culinary professionals such as Danny Meyer and Daniel Humm together, something very good is going to happen. It obviously happened and the success of Eleven Madison Park speaks for itself. The menu is "market-driven French" with influences from the Mediterranean, Spain and California (Chef Humm arrived from the Campton Hotel in San Francisco). The good chef believes that food is visual and the presentation has to be there. He also believes that the ingredients must shine (and it does include some of the best seafood in New York). The restaurant is knocked-out beautiful as its towering windows overlooks Madison Park, but the kitchen is the thing that is making it happen and that's the way it's supposed to be.
